1903: YOSHIO KOSUGI is born in Tochigi, Japan. He played Oba the animal broker in "Half Human", Commander Sugimoto in "The Mysterians", the mean detective in "The Human Vapor", the ship captain in "Mothra", the Farou Island chief in "King Kong vs. Godzilla", the captain of the Thai ship in "The Lost World of Sinbad", the chief of Infant Island in "Godzilla vs. the Thing" and "Ghidrah -- the Three-Headed Monster", and the mountain soldier in "Frankenstein Conquers the World", and appeared in "Seven Samurai", "Madame White Snake", "The Hidden Fortress", "The Three Treasures", "Ultra Q", and "Japan's Longest Day".
1904: KOREYA SENDA is born in Kanagawa, Japan. The uncle of Jerry Ito, he played Dr. Maki in "The H-Man", Dr. Sugimoto in "Varan the Unbelievable", and Prof. Adachi in "Battle in Outer Space", and was in "Gate of Hell", "Onna no issho", and "Tora! Tora! Tora!"
1907: FAY WRAY, who played Ann Darrow in the original "King Kong", is born near Cardston, Alb. Her famous scream was reworked into the roar of the Styracosaurus in "Son of Kong", and her other films include "Gasoline Love","The Coast Patrol", "The Wedding March", "Thunderbolt", "Master of Men","The Most Dangerous Game", "Mystery of the Wax Museum", "Doctor X", "The Big Brain", "The Vampire Bat", "Ann Carver's Profession", "Once to Every Woman", "Viva Villa!", "Bulldog Jack", "Not a Ladies' Man", "The Cobweb", and "Treasure of the Goldon Condor", and appeared on TV in "The Pride of the Family" and "Gideon's Trumpet".
